## Break-Glass: Bulk Edits in the Orvana Admin Table

As a contractor, you should never perform bulk edits in the Orvana roster table under normal circumstances. If a production incident requires it, page the duty lead, record the row count you intend to modify, and enable audit capture first. Break-glass mode unlocks the bulk editor for thirty minutes only. To activate it, enter the recovery passphrase shown below.

vault phrase of hawep-kagag = quenox-aldath-zordor-fraael-fenwyn-raldor

Subject: Responsibility transfer — Tilehound prefetcher

As part of the quarterly reshuffle, ownership of the Tilehound map-tile prefetcher is changing, including its cache-poisoning safeguards, signed-manifest verification, and quota enforcement. All pending threat-model reviews carry over unchanged. Effective immediately, security questions, disclosure triage, and approval of prefetch-policy changes go to the new owner named below.

named custodian: Aldael Kelion Briath Ralax

# Service Accounts: String Extraction

The `extract-i18n` script pulls translatable strings from all Bramblewick repos and pushes them to the Glossa service. It runs under the `i18n-extractor` service account. Do not run it under your personal account; Glossa rate-limits individual users aggressively. The account has write access to the staging catalog only. Set the token in your shell before invoking the script. The current staging token is below.

API key for kahap-kafog: zpat15_6qzxZ7YR8aDwjmp

## Onboarding — Fuelgrid Report Pipeline

As release manager, you own sign-off on the weekly fleet fuel-usage report build. Each report artifact is signed at build time and verified again before distribution to depot dashboards. Never approve an unsigned artifact, even for a hotfix; regenerate instead. Verification tooling is preconfigured on the release host, but you should confirm it references the current signing key, listed below.

deploy key for kahag-kagaf: bky9_uLYdkfG6Z